Prime Minister Irakli Kobakhidze has met with Israel’s newly appointed ambassador to Georgia, Walid Abu-Haya, the government administration announced.
According to officials, the meeting was of a courtesy nature, during which the prime minister congratulated the ambassador on the start of his diplomatic mission and wished him success.
“The discussion highlighted the long-standing friendship and close partnership between Georgia and Israel. They explored opportunities to deepen cooperation across various sectors, including trade, economic ties, and tourism,” the statement said.
The talks also touched on the situation in the Middle East, with the prime minister emphasizing the importance of ensuring long-term peace and stability in the region.
